Fishermen's Festival in Vrsar on May 30: Smells of the Sea, Tradition and Fun with Pop Gunz, Funbox Band and Istrian Delicacies

On Friday, May 30, the Vrsar waterfront will host this year's second Fishermen's Festival, offering visitors a wealth of seafood specialties, from white and blue fish to shellfish and cephalopods. Enjoy indigenous Istrian wines, local desserts and music of Pop Gunz and Funbox Band in the heart of the tourist offer of Vrsar.

Vrsar's waterfront this Friday, May 30th, will once again exude the authentic scents of the sea and tradition, as it is then, starting at 18:00, that this year's second Fishermen's Festival begins. This event, which over the years has become synonymous with the top tourist offer of Vrsar, represents a unique blend of rich fishing culture and top-notch entertainment, attracting numerous visitors eager for an authentic Istrian experience.


The organizers have ensured again this year that the wine and food offer satisfies even the most discerning palates. Visitors can expect as many as six carefully designed culinary zones, each with its own story and specialties. Lovers of seafood delicacies will be able to choose between the delicate tastes of white fish, the intense aromas of blue fish, fresh shellfish, and the popular mixed fried fish and seafood. Special emphasis has been placed on cephalopod dishes – squid, cuttlefish, and octopus will be prepared according to traditional recipes that preserve the original taste of the Adriatic. Novelties that enrich tradition


Building on the success of this year's first festival, visitors will once again be able to enjoy two popular novelties. The sweet station will offer a handful of homemade desserts, prepared according to old recipes, while the wine corner will be the right place to discover selected Istrian wines and autochthonous brandies. This combination of sweet and wine pleasures will perfectly round off the rich culinary experience offered by the Fishermen's Festival in Vrsar.


Authenticity in the first place: Flavors prepared by local fishermen


What makes the Fishermen's Festival in Vrsar special is its authenticity. All seafood delicacies are prepared by local fishermen and their family members, thus passing down from generation to generation the love for the sea and traditional cuisine. The true culinary star of the evening will be Robi Deak, whose fish stew has become a kind of trademark of the event and a synonym for top quality and respect for tradition. This Vrsar chef delights visitors with his skills, and his fish stew is a dish not to be missed.


Along with the widely known fish stew, the menu will also feature numerous other seafood delicacies that will satisfy the tastes of all gourmets. Visitors will be able to taste blue fish meatballs, delicious stuffed sardines, traditional pljukanci with queen scallops, the widely acclaimed stew of St. James's shells and mussels, modern tuna burger, squid on a spit that smell of summer, and baked octopus tentacles. Each dish tells a story about the richness of the Adriatic Sea and the skill of Istrian fishermen.


Music, entertainment, and creativity for all generations


Pop Gunz and Funbox Band will take care of creating a pleasant and relaxed atmosphere. These bands will alternate on stage, guaranteeing good fun and dancing until late in the evening. Their repertoire will surely get everyone present dancing and further enhance this special evening in Vrsar.


The organizers have not forgotten the youngest visitors either. A special creative corner will be organized for them from 18:00 to 21:00. While parents enjoy superb food, selected wines, and excellent music, children will have the opportunity to participate in fun workshops, draw, make handicrafts, and socialize with their peers.


The richness of Istrian land: Offer from local family farms


The Fishermen's Festival is not only an opportunity to enjoy seafood specialties but also to get acquainted with the richness of the Istrian land. The event will be enriched by local family agricultural producers (FAPs), members of the esteemed "Domestic Web Market" Association. At their stalls, visitors will be able to find and taste autochthonous Istrian products of top quality. The offer will include domestic olive oil, an indispensable symbol of Istria, then traditional brandies and liqueurs made according to old recipes, fresh seasonal fruits and vegetables grown on Istrian red soil, natural cosmetics based on medicinal herbs, and unique, handmade wooden products. This is an exceptional opportunity for a direct meeting with valuable producers, learning about their work, and buying the highest quality Istrian delicacies and souvenirs. Don't miss the next festivals


For all those who might not make it to this Fishermen's Festival, the good news is that the next one is scheduled for June 20th, starting at 19:00. The Vrsar Municipality Tourist Board, which was awarded the national annual "Simply the Best" award for the "Fishermen's Festival" event, invites everyone to note the other dates of these popular events: July 11th and 25th, August 8th and 29th, and the last one of the season, September 19th. Each festival is an opportunity for a new experience of the authentic Istrian atmosphere in Vrsar.
